Afghanistan all-rounder Mohammed Nabi on Wednesday became the oldest player to headline the all-rounders' list in the latest ICC ODI Rankings, ending Shakib Al Hasan's long reign at the top.

There is little to no change at the top of the Test rankings with India's Jasprit Bumrah firmly perched at the top of the bowlers' list.
